Understanding Adderall and MDMA Interactions

They are both psychostimulants, which influence the neurotransmitters of the brain – one of them is Adderall (on the basis of amphetamine), and the other is MDMA (ecstasy or Molly). The action of Adderall is largely attributed to the high concentrations of dopamine and norepinephrine that make a person alert, energized, and focused.

MDMA stimulates serotonin and dopamine and provides that euphoric feeling, emotion, and loss of senses. Taken together, these drugs may also interplay to increase the stimulative effect of one another, and this may be hazardous.

How Combined Stimulant Effects Can Increase Heart Rate and Overdose Risk

Combined, Adderall and MDMA have an appreciable effect of increasing the heart rate, blood pressure, and temperature. The drugs both increase catecholamine release, which would overwhelm the cardiovascular systems, especially in patients with underlying conditions. Overstimulation may cause arrhythmias, palpitations, and, in the worst-case scenario, heart failure.

Serotonin Syndrome and Its Dangers

Serotonin syndrome is a severe, potentially fatal disease that may develop when used in combination with substances that affect serotonin. Contrary to Adderall, which increases dopamine and norepinephrine, MDMA increases serotonin significantly. The combined effect can cause an imbalance in serotonin that can result in serotonin syndrome.

Key Warning Signs, Risk Factors, and Emergency Red Flags

Warning SignDescription
Confusion and AgitationInability to think, lack of focus, or abrupt mood swings.
High Body TemperatureExtreme hyperthermia may result in organ failure when untreated.
Rapid Heart RateTachycardia beyond a safe range; could progress to arrhythmias.
Muscle Rigidity or TremorsStiffness, tremors, or involuntary movements associated with muscles.
Gastrointestinal DistressDiarrhea, nausea, and vomiting are caused by excessively stimulated autonomic responses.

Preexisting cardiovascular diseases, large dosages, or other combinations with other serotonergic drugs are the risk factors. Emergency red flags involve a case that needs emergency medical attention, since the untreated serotonin syndrome is fatal.

Cardiovascular Strain from Adderall and MDMA Use

The cardiovascular system is severely overloaded when Adderall and MDMA are combined. The two drugs lead to the constriction of blood vessels and a higher cardiac output, causing high blood pressure and overworking the heart muscle. This can lead to dangerous complications, even among young and healthy adults.

Blood Pressure Spikes, Arrhythmias, and Dehydration Risks

The risks to cardiovascular health extend beyond just an increased heart rate. Dehydration leads to users spiking their blood pressure, irregular heart rhythms, and electrolyte imbalance. The heating-up of the body as a result of the thermogenic effect of MDMA is also possible, and Adderall can assist in reducing fatigue and encouraging long-term exercise.

  • Blood pressure spurts leading to a heart attack or stroke.
  • Thirst inhibition and dehydration caused by hyperthermia.
  • Overexertion during the process of dancing or physical activity occurs in both drugs.

Neurotoxicity and Cognitive Impact of Adderall and MDMA

Long-lasting or prolonged use of Adderall and MDMA may adversely affect the brain. The neurotoxic effects majorly affect serotonin and dopamine, leading to the long-term likelihood of cognitive dysfunction, emotional control, and sleep patterns.

Effects on Memory, Mood Regulation, and Sleep Cycles

MDMA-induced neurotoxicity has been documented to impair memory and is aggravated by Adderall, which hyperstimulates dopaminergic systems. The user can either have a short-term memory failure, a reduced attention span, or forgetfulness of new information.

The mood also acts in such a way that the loss of serotonin can cause anxiety, depression, or a state of emotional volatility. Excessive use of stimulants disrupts sleep habits, resulting in insomnia and sleep disturbances.

Several sources highlight the fact that neurotoxicity, such as that brought about by stimulants, has the potential to hinder the executive functions, which may impact daily life despite quitting the drug.

Harm Reduction Strategies for Safer Use

Although abstinence is the safest method, harm reduction could be effective for some users. These strategies aim to reduce risk while acknowledging that not everyone can avoid risk entirely.

Key Harm Reduction Strategies Include:

  • Dosing Moderation. Avoid high doses of either drug, and never combine without awareness of risks.
  • Spacing Use. Allow sufficient time between doses to prevent compounded stimulant effects.
  • Hydration. Take water in moderation, but not too much, as this will cause hyponatremia.
  • Cooling Precautions. Take a break in hot areas, and monitor the body temperature.
  • Buddy System. Who are you, and can you call an ambulance in case of an emergency?
